[PATCH] md: RAID6: clean up CPUID and FPU enter/exit code
- Use kernel_fpu_begin() and kernel_fpu_end() - Use boot_cpu_has() for feature testing even in userspace Signed-off-by: H. Peter Anvin <hpa@zytor.com> Signed-off-by: Neil Brown <neilb@suse.de> Signed-off-by: Andrew Morton <akpm@linux-foundation.org> Signed-off-by: Linus Torvalds <torvalds@linux-foundation.org>
